| static int ptm_open(void) { |
| int masterfd; |
| |
| if ((masterfd = posix_openpt(O_RDWR)) == -1) { |
| return -1; |
| } |
| |
| if (grantpt(masterfd) == -1 || unlockpt(masterfd) == -1) { |
| close(masterfd); |
| return -1; |
| } |
| |
| return masterfd; |
| } |
| |
| static int pts_open(int masterfd) { |
| int slavefd; |
| char* name; |
| |
| if ((name = ptsname(masterfd)) == NULL) { |
| close(masterfd); |
| return -1; |
| } |
| |
| if ((slavefd = open(name, O_RDWR)) == -1) { |
| close(masterfd); |
| return -1; |
| } |
| |
| #if defined (__SVR4) && defined (__sun) |
| |
| if (ioctl(slavefd, I_PUSH, "ptem") == -1) { |
| close(masterfd); |
| close(slavefd); |
| return -1; |
| } |
| |
| if (ioctl(slavefd, I_PUSH, "ldterm") == -1) { |
| close(masterfd); |
| close(slavefd); |
| return -1; |
| } |
| |
| if (ioctl(slavefd, I_PUSH, "ttcompat") == -1) { |
| close(masterfd); |
| close(slavefd); |
| return -1; |
| } |
| #else |
| /* |
| struct termios termios_p; |
| tcgetattr(slavefd, &termios_p); |
| cfmakeraw(&termios_p); |
| tcsetattr(slavefd, TCSANOW, &termios_p); |
| */ |
| #endif |
| |
| return slavefd; |
| } |

| static void loop(int master_fd) { |
| ssize_t n; |
| char buf[BUFSIZ]; |
| struct pollfd fds[2]; |
| |
| fds[0].fd = STDIN_FILENO; |
| fds[0].events = POLLIN; |
| fds[0].revents = 0; |
| fds[1].fd = master_fd; |
| fds[1].events = POLLIN; |
| fds[1].revents = 0; |
| |
| int poll_result; |
| |
| for (;;) { |
| poll_result = poll((struct pollfd*) & fds, 2, /*INFTIM*/ -1); |
| |
| // interrupted poll is ignored - see CR 7086177 |
| if (poll_result == -1 && errno == EINTR) { |
| continue; |
| } |
| |
| if (poll_result == -1) { |
| printf("pty_open: poll() failed in main_loop: %s\n", strerror(errno)); |
| exit(1); |
| } |
| |
| if (fds[0].revents & POLLHUP || fds[1].revents & POLLHUP) { |
| break; |
| } |
| |
| if (fds[0].revents & POLLIN) { |
| if ((n = read(STDIN_FILENO, buf, BUFSIZ)) == -1) { |
| printf("pty_open: read from stdin failed: %s\n", strerror(errno)); |
| exit(1); |
| } |
| |
| if (n == 0) { |
| break; |
| } |
| |
| if (write(master_fd, buf, n) == -1) { |
| printf("pty_open: write to master failed: %s\n", strerror(errno)); |
| exit(1); |
| } |
| } |
| |
| if (fds[1].revents & POLLIN) { |
| if ((n = read(master_fd, buf, BUFSIZ)) == -1) { |
| printf("pty_open: read from master failed: %s\n", strerror(errno)); |
| exit(1); |
| } |
| |
| if (n == 0) { |
| break; |
| } |
| |
| if (write(STDOUT_FILENO, buf, n) == -1) { |
| printf("pty_open: write to stdout failed: %s\n", strerror(errno)); |
| exit(1); |
| } |
| } |
| } |
| } |
| #endif |
| |
| int main(int argc, char** argv) { |
| int master_fd; |
| int slave_fd; |
| char* name; |
| |
| if ((master_fd = ptm_open()) == -1) { |
| printf("pty_open: ptm_open() failed: %s\n", strerror(errno)); |
| exit(1); |
| } |
| |
| if ((name = ptsname(master_fd)) == NULL) { |
| close(master_fd); |
| return -1; |
| } |
| |
| // open slave to setup line discipline... |
| if ((slave_fd = pts_open(master_fd)) == -1) { |
| printf("pty_open: cannot open PTY slave: %s\n", strerror(errno)); |
| exit(1); |
| } |
| |
| printf("PID: %d\n", getpid()); |
| printf("TTY: %s\n\n", name); |
| fflush(stdout); |
| |
| loop(master_fd); |
| |
| return (EXIT_SUCCESS); |
| } |
